Nigerian Ambassador Mohammed Dansanta Rimi said a total of 446 Nigerians are currently languishing in prisons in the United Arab Emirates (UAE).

Rimi, made the disclosure disclosed on Tuesday during President Muhammadu Buhari’s town-hall meeting with Nigerians who are based in the UAE.

He said the 446 Nigerians are in prisons over drugs and other crimes.

The envoy made the disclosure weeks after five Nigerians were arrested over armed robbery in Dubai.
